Q: How do I rebuild a failed drive in an embedded SATA RAID array on the Gateway 9315 Server?

A: Perform the following steps.

  1. Power on the server, and then, when the Intel(R) Embedded Server RAID Technology message appears at the top of the screen, press the CTRL+E keys.

  2. From the Main Menu, select Rebuild, and then press the ENTER key.

  3. In the next screen, select the failed hard drive, and then press the SPACE BAR.

  4. Press the F10 key to begin rebuilding the hard drive. Depending on the size of the hard drive, the rebuild process can take from several minutes to more than an hour to complete. The rebuild can be cancelled by pressing ESC.
